Madam Chair, as the chairman mentioned, it is important to recognize the bipartisanship and fiscal responsibility of this bill. In completing BRAC 2005, the subcommittee was able to reduce the overall spending of this bill by three-quarters of a billion dollars. The bill includes a total of $57 billion, which is an increase of nearly $4 billion for veterans' medical care, disability, and educational benefits. Veterans in Colorado are a major winner in this bill again. Thanks to the President and to the subcommittee for their continued support of a new VA medical center in Denver, Colorado.
